Tampa Bay wins World Series 4 games to 2


Dave Bush (MILW) won the NL Cy Young Award, as expected. Bush was 22-2 with a 1.67 ERA.

Adam Dunn (CINN/ARIZ) won the NL MVP. Dunn hit .288, with 52 HRs and 112 RBI.

Jered Weaver (LAA) took home the AL CY Young. He went 23-4 with a 2.64 ERA.

Aubrey Huff (BALT) gave Bird fans something to cheer about, capturing the AL MVP. Huff batted .334, with 30 HR and 106 RBI. Huff led the majors with 224 hits and tied for the major league lead with 53 doubles.

Joe Mauer (MINN) won the AL batting title at .346.

Carlos Beltran (NYM) took the NL batting crown, hitting .338.

Dunn's 52 homers topped the NL, while Alex Rodriguez (NYY) belted 51 to top the AL.

Carlos Delgado (NYM) led the NL with 134 RBI, while David Ortiz (BOS) knocked in 124 to lead the AL. Ortiz missed 6 weeks of the season, due to injury.

Cy Young Award winners Bush (NL) and Weaver (AL) led their respective leagues in ERA.

There were six 20-game winners: Weaver 23, Cliff Lee (CLEV) 22, Bush 22, Cole Hamels (PHA) 20-7, Jon Lester (BOS) 20, and James Shields (TB) 20.
